#dc584f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#dc584f is composed of 86.3% red, 34.5% green and 31%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 60% magenta, 64.1% yellow and 13.7% black. It has a hue angle of 3.8 degrees, a saturation of 66.8% and a lightness of 58.6%. #dc584f color hex could be obtained by blending #ffb09e with #b90000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6666.

#dc584f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#dc584f has RGB values of R:220, G:88, B:79 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.6, Y:0.64, K:0.14. Its decimal value is 14440527.
